Decoding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important aspect of any casino bonus. They represent the amount of money you need to bet before you can claim your winnings.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can withdraw your funds. It's vital to calculate the total wagering requirement, taking into account both the bonus amount and the deposit amount. Different games contribute differently to the wagering requirement. Sl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may only contribute a small percentage. Carefully reviewing the terms and conditions will help you determine the true value of a bonus and whether it's worth claiming. This proactive approach prevents disappointment and ensures a transparent gaming experience.
- Understand the wagering requirements before accepting a bonus.
- Check which games contribute towards the wagering requirement.
- Be aware of any time limits associated with the bonus.
- Read the full terms and conditions to avoid surprises.

How to Verify a Casino's License
Verifying a casino's license is a relatively straightforward process. First, locate the licensing information on the casino's website, typically in the footer. The information should include the licensing jurisdiction and the license number. Next, visit the website of the licensing authority and use their online registry to verify the validity of the license. Most licensing authorities provide a public database where you can search for licensed operators. If you cannot find the casino's license in the registry, or if the license appears to be invalid, it's best to avoid playing at that casino. Protecting yourself involves taking those extra few minutes to confirm the legitimacy of a platform before entrusting it with your funds. Investigating further can save you grief later.
- Locate the licensing information on the casino's website.
- Visit the website of the licensing authority.
- Search for the casino's license in the public registry.
- If verification fails, avoid the casino.

Beyond Games: Responsible Gambling and Support
A responsible gaming environment is a hallmark of a trustworthy online casino. These platforms offer t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These tools include deposit limits, loss limits, session time limits, and self-exclusion options. Deposit limits allow you to rest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account over a specific period. Loss limits allow you to set a maximum amount you're willing to lose. Session time limits automatically log you out of your account after a predetermined amount of time. Self-exclusion allows you to temporarily or permanently ban yourself from the casino. Additionally, reputable casinos provide links to organizations that offer support and assistance to problem gamblers.
